We had a lot of fun at last August's first annual OC Beer Festival at Irvine Lake. Then again, we didn't pay the full $40 to get in.

Organizers at Drink Eat Play apparently had a good time last year, too, because they've just announced they're do it again on Saturday, May 15 from 1 to 4 p.m.

A host of local, international and nation breweries will once again offer unlimited 4-oz. pours to attendants. Apparently, the beer selection will top 200 brews, and glam-rock revivalists Metal Shop will take to the stage again.
